IN THE AMOUNT OF $740,688; AND MAKING VARIOUS AMENDMENTS TO THE FISCAL YEAR 2019/20 CIP PROGRAM BUDGETS TO APPROPRIATE FUNDS THEREFOR WHEREAS, Chapter 2.56 of the Chula Vista Municipal Code authorizes the City to contract for Public Works; and WHEREAS, on November 22, 2019, the Department of Engineering and Capital Projects solicited bids for the “Retiming of Traffic Signals and Installation of Fiber Optic/Ethernet Communication System (TRF0404)” project in accordance with Chula Vista Municipal Code section 2.56.160.A; and WHEREAS, on January 8, 2020, the Director of Engineering and Capital Projects received two (2) sealed bids for the “Retiming of Traffic Signals and Installation of Fiber Optic/Ethernet Communication System (TRF0404)” project; and WHEREAS, the apparent low bid for the project was submitted by DBX, Inc. in the amount of $740,688, which is below the Engineer’s estimate of $822,370 by $81,682 (approximately 9.9% below the Engineer’s estimate); and WHEREAS, staff has determined that the bid submitted by DBX, Inc. is responsive in all material respects to the bid specifications/requirements, and that DBX, Inc. is the lowest responsive and responsible bidder; and WHEREAS, staff recommends awarding the contract to DBX, Inc. in the amount of $740,688; and WHEREAS, staff recommends making various amendments to the Fiscal Year 2019/20 CIP program budgets to appropriate funds therefor.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the City Council of the City of Chula Vista that it awards the contract for the “Retiming of Traffic Signals and Installation of Fiber Optic/Ethernet Communication System (TRF0404)” project to DBX, Inc. in the amount of $740,688.
